The Battle of Britain Online Talk

with Richard Marks

In 1940, Britain stood alone following the fall of France. With the German army poised across the channel, only the RAF could prevent the Luftwaffe from gaining the air supremacy needed to successfully mount the expected invasion.

Historian Richard Marks will look at how the RAF’s systems and equipment allowed them to prevent the invasion.
